Input for WinForms
クリックされた C1DropDown のボタンをテキストボックスに表示する
タスク別ヘルプ > クリックされた C1DropDown のボタンをテキストボックスに表示する

クリックされた C1DropDownControl ボタンをテキストボックスに表示するには、C1DropDownControl.UpDownButtonClick イベントを使用します。この例では、出力がテキストボックス(TextBox1)に表示されます。

Visual Basicコードの書き方

Visual Basic
コードのコピー
Private Sub C1DropDownControl1_UpDownButtonClick(ByVal sender As Object, ByVal e As C1.Win.C1Input.UpDownButtonClickEventArgs) Handles C1DropDownControl1.UpDownButtonClick
    If (e.Delta = 1) Then
        Me.TextBox1.AppendText("Up " & ControlChars.CrLf)
    ElseIf (e.Delta = -1) Then
        Me.TextBox1.AppendText("Down " & ControlChars.CrLf)
    End If
End Sub

C#コードの書き方

C#
コードのコピー
private void c1DropDownControl1_UpDownButtonClick(object sender, C1.Win.C1Input.UpDownButtonClickEventArgs e)
{
    if ((e.Delta == 1))
    {
        this.textBox1.AppendText("Up\r\n");
    }
    else if ((e.Delta == -1))
    {
        this.textBox1.AppendText("Down\r\n");
    }
}

このトピックの作業結果

C1DropDownControl[Up]または[Down]ボタンをクリックすると、テキストボックスに「Up」または「Down」という文字が表示され、どのボタンが押されたかが示されます。


関連トピック